Modern OCR Stack(차세대 OCR 아키텍처)

개요
Modern OCR Stack은 전통적인 문자 인식(OCR)을 넘어 문서 레이아웃 이해, 테이블 추출, 필드 구조화, 의미 기반 정보 추출까지 포함하는 통합 문서 AI(Document AI) 아키텍처를 의미한다. 과거의 Tesseract 기반 단순 텍스트 추출에서 발전하여, Transformer 기반 비전-언어 모델(VLM), 레이아웃 분석, 후처리 파이프라인이 결합된 구조로 진화하였다.
금융, 보험, 공공기관, 물류, 의료 등 대량 문서 처리 산업에서 자동화 수요가 증가하면서 Modern OCR Stack은 AI 기반 업무 자동화의 핵심 인프라로 자리잡고 있다.
1. 개념 및 정의
Modern OCR Stack은 이미지 기반 문서를 입력받아 텍스트 인식, 레이아웃 분석, 의미 추출, 데이터 정제 및 시스템 연계를 수행하는 다단계 파이프라인이다. 단순 문자 인식을 넘어 구조화된 데이터(Structured Data)로 변환하는 것이 목표이다.
최근에는 LayoutLM, Donut, TrOCR, GPT 기반 문서 이해 모델 등 멀티모달 AI가 OCR 스택에 통합되고 있다.
2. 특징
| 구분 | 설명 | 기술적 가치 |
| 멀티모달 처리 | 이미지+텍스트 통합 분석 | 의미 이해 향상 |
| 레이아웃 인식 | 표·폼 구조 분석 | 데이터 정확도 개선 |
| 자동 후처리 | 정규화 및 검증 로직 | 오류 최소화 |
첨언: 단순 텍스트 추출을 넘어 문서 이해(Document Understanding) 단계로 발전하였다.
3. 구성 요소
| 구성 요소 | 역할 | 대표 기술 |
| OCR Engine | 문자 인식 | Tesseract, TrOCR |
| Layout Analyzer | 문서 구조 분석 | LayoutLM |
| Extraction Layer | 필드 추출 및 구조화 | Rule Engine, LLM |
첨언: LLM은 비정형 문서 처리에 강점을 가진다.
4. 기술 요소
| 기술 영역 | 세부 기술 | 설명 |
| Vision Transformer | 이미지 특징 추출 | 고정밀 인식 |
| NLP 모델 | 엔티티 추출 | 의미 기반 처리 |
| 후처리 자동화 | Validation & Mapping | ERP/DB 연계 |
첨언: API 기반 클라우드 OCR 서비스 활용이 증가하고 있다.
5. 장점 및 이점
| 구분 | 기대 효과 | 실무 영향 |
| 업무 자동화 | 수작업 감소 | 비용 절감 |
| 정확도 향상 | AI 기반 구조 이해 | 오류 감소 |
| 확장성 | 클라우드 연계 | 대량 처리 가능 |
첨언: 금융권에서는 문서 처리 시간 50% 이상 단축 사례가 보고되고 있다.
6. 주요 활용 사례 및 고려사항
| 활용 분야 | 적용 사례 | 고려사항 |
| 금융 | 청구서 자동 처리 | 개인정보 보호 |
| 물류 | 송장 데이터 추출 | 다양한 포맷 대응 |
| 의료 | 진료 기록 디지털화 | 정확도 요구 수준 |
첨언: 고해상도 이미지 전처리 전략이 정확도에 큰 영향을 미친다.
7. 결론
Modern OCR Stack은 전통적 OCR을 넘어 문서 이해 기반 자동화 플랫폼으로 진화하고 있다. Vision-Language 모델과 LLM 통합을 통해 구조화 정확도와 확장성이 크게 향상되었으며, 기업의 디지털 전환(DX) 핵심 인프라로 자리매김하고 있다. 향후에는 멀티모달 대형 모델과 결합된 End-to-End 문서 처리 자동화로 발전할 것으로 전망된다.